    There is a field in this district and it was formerly called the Long field now divided into two the quarry field and putter's field called after a man about whom some very scurrilous stories used to be described. There is another field and it is called the fort field because there is a fairy fort in the side of the field.
    Garraí clocháne of which there was about half an acre of stones rising into high mounds some of them in a circle. The old people used to be indread about touching it although it has been cleared away there were thousands of stones taken away from
